Сравнительный анализ мобильных операционных систем с целью разработки мобильного приложения
Мобильные операционные системы. Основные характеристики систем iOS и Android, их достоинства, недостатки и индивидуальные возможности. Анализ преимуществ лидирующих мобильных платформ для разработки приложения. Основные различия в механизмах безопасности.
Рубрика | Программирование, компьютеры и кибернетика |
Вид | дипломная работа |
Язык | русский |
Дата добавления | 01.01.2018 |
Размер файла | 806,5 K |
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же
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.
Сами разработчики отдают предпочтение платформе Apple. Отчасти это связано с тем, что при проектировании нужно учитывать всего несколько типов устройств. С основными проблемами можно столкнуться при публикации созданного приложения. Аккаунт iOS-разработчика Apple стоит 99 долларов в год. За эти деньги разработчик получает возможность загрузить приложение для его последующей проверки, перед попаданием в магазин приложений AppStore. Строгость компании к внешним разработчикам записывают в главные риски проектирования. Лучше заранее быть готовым к дополнительным тратам на доработку.
Тема операционных систем очень широка и практически неисчерпаема, ведь сегодня существует достаточно большое количество разнообразных ОС. И проанализировав, исследовав и сравнив только часть из них, нельзя с большой вероятностью сказать, какая из них лучше для разработки.
Каждая система имеет свои достоинства, недостатки и индивидуальные возможности, следовательно, каждый разработчик сможет определить для себя лучшую ОС. Кроме того, операционные системы все больше затачиваются под потребителя, и становятся все проще и функциональнее. Поэтому следует попробовать попользоваться несколькими ОС, использовать разные языки разработки и ide, а уже потом сделать окончательный выбор.
Список используемой литературы
1. Программирование под Android / З. Медникс и др. - Питер, 2013. - 559 с.
2. Программирование под Android для профессионалов / Б. Харди, Б. Филлипс. - СПб: Питер, 2014. - 592 с.
3. Фисенко А. И. Интеллектуальный агент для адаптации интерфейса мобильных устройств / А.И. Фисенко - Saarbrьcken: LAP LAMBERT Academic Publishing, 2014. - 84 с.
4. Основы Objective-C, Xcode и Cocoa / М. Нойбург. - М.: Вильямс, 2014. - 384 с.
5. Основы операционных систем / В. Карпов, К. Коньков - «Интуит», 2016. - 301с.
6. Современные операционные системы / Эндрю Таненбаум - Питер, 2016. - 1120с.
7. Swift. Разработка приложений в среде Xcode для iPhone и iPad / Дэвид Марк, Джек Наттинг, 2015. - 816с.
Размещено на Allbest.ur
Подобные документы
Современное состояние рынка мобильных приложений. Основные подходы к разработке мобильных приложений. Обоснование выбора целевой группы потребителей приложения. Этапы проектирования и разработки мобильного приложения для операционной системы Android.
курсовая работа [987,1 K], добавлен 27.06.2019Разработка клиент-серверного игрового приложения на примере игры в шашки для мобильных устройств на базе операционной системы Android. Обзор мобильных платформ. Экраны приложения и их взаимодействие. Графический интерфейс, руководство пользователя.
курсовая работа [2,6 M], добавлен 15.06.2013Обзор современных мобильных операционных систем для смартфонов, планшетов, КПК или других мобильных устройств. Symbian OS. Android. IOS. Windows Phone. Blackberry OS. Tizen. Firefox OS. Ubuntu Phone OS. Sailfish OS. Их история, преимущества и недостатки.
реферат [38,6 K], добавлен 06.05.2016Структура и архитектура платформы Android. Основные достоинства и недостатки операционной системы Android. Среда разработки Eclipse, платформа Java. Подготовка среды разработки. Вкладка "Погода", "Курс валют", "Новости". Просмотр полной новости.
дипломная работа [1,0 M], добавлен 11.07.2014Важность операционной системы для мобильных устройств. Популярность операционных систем. Доля LINUX на рынке операционных систем. История OS Symbian, BlackBerry OS, Palm OS. Отличия смартфона от обычного мобильного телефона. Учет ограничений по памяти.
презентация [477,3 K], добавлен 01.12.2015Архитектура операционной системы Android, набор библиотек для обеспечения базового функционала приложений и виртуальная машина Dalvik. Объектно-ориентированный язык программирования Java как инструмент разработки мобильных приложений для ОС Android.
дипломная работа [1,6 M], добавлен 08.07.2015Анализ популярных игровых приложений. Жанр – аркады с геймплеем Runner. Получение продукта, ориентированного на людей, использующих мобильные устройства на базе Android, и предназначенный для развлечения пользователей. Визуальная составляющая приложения.
дипломная работа [742,7 K], добавлен 10.07.2017Характеристика работы операционной системы Android, используемой для мобильных телефонов. Создание Android проекта в среда разработки Eclipse. Общая структура и функции файла манифест. Компоненты Android приложения. Способы осуществления разметки.
курсовая работа [1,0 M], добавлен 15.11.2012Создание, изучение и разработка приложение на Android. Среда разработки приложения DelphiXE5. Установка и настройка среды программирования. Этапы разработки приложения. Инструменты для упрощения конструирования графического интерфейса пользователя.
курсовая работа [1,6 M], добавлен 19.04.2017Анализ российского рынка мобильных приложений. Мобильное приложение как новый канал коммуникации с целевой аудиторией. Этапы создания мобильного приложения. План продвижения мобильного приложения в сети Интернет. Бесплатные инструменты продвижения.
дипломная работа [1,6 M], добавлен 23.06.2016